Output abd80eb453ff93a8afa494ded0e4d5c144ad58785b447f79c12e33b3e69ee84f:1

value
3742382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5e458c984eae143609b41ca1f901ef61ff835b OP_EQUAL
address
3DDBzppabQSBzGu3FRUZ8wp3sVbpiXfwQa
transaction
abd80eb453ff93a8afa494ded0e4d5c144ad58785b447f79c12e33b3e69ee84f
spent
true